elki_interface
An example of how one could realize a python interface for the ELKI datamining tool.
This is not a wrapper, just a CLI with a few python-esque bells and whistles.
At most, it is an example of how one could go about building a clean python interface from python to the ELKI CLI. Currently this project only exposes the HiCS method for outlier detection.

Usage
For a local install, cd
to the root of this repository and simply;
python setup.py develop
